Potential Issues: While Amazon provides the option to change the address, several factors can prevent you from doing so:

  • Order Status: If the order has already shipped or is preparing to ship, the option to change the address might not be available.
  • Seller Restrictions: Some third-party sellers may have policies that restrict address changes.
  • Item Type: Certain items, such as those with age restrictions or hazardous materials, might not be eligible for address changes.

How to Change Your Amazon Order Address: A Step-by-Step Guide

Here’s how to change your shipping address on Amazon, assuming the order is eligible:

  1. Sign In: Go to the Amazon website or open the Amazon app and sign in to your account.
  2. Access Your Orders: Click on "Returns & Orders" in the top right corner of the website, or navigate to "Your Orders" in the app menu.
  3. Find the Order: Locate the order you want to change the address for. You may need to scroll down or use the search bar.
  4. Change Shipping Address (If Available): If the order is eligible, you'll see a button that says, "Change shipping address." Click on it.
  5. Select a New Address: Choose an existing address from your address book or add a new one. If adding a new address, fill out all the required fields, including name, address, city, state, and zip code.
  6. Confirm Changes: Review the new address and click "Save" or "Confirm" to update the shipping address for your order. You may be asked to verify your payment information again.

FAQs

Q: Can I change the shipping address after the order has shipped?

A: Generally, no. Once an order has shipped, you can't change the address through Amazon. You may be able to contact the carrier directly to request a rerouting, but this is not always possible.

Q: What if I can't change the address through my Amazon account?

Q: How do I contact Amazon customer service?

A: You can contact Amazon customer service through the "Help" section of the Amazon website or app. Look for the "Contact Us" option to initiate a chat or phone call.

Q: Is there a fee to change the shipping address?

Q: Can I change the shipping address for orders placed with Alexa?

A: Yes, you can change the shipping address for Alexa orders through your Amazon account, just as you would for any other order.

Q: What happens if my package is undeliverable due to an incorrect address?

A: If a package is undeliverable, it will usually be returned to the sender. You'll receive a refund for the item (minus shipping costs) once Amazon receives the returned package.
